1. An orthodontic appliance comprising(a) a U-shaped plastic body adapted to fit within the mouth adjacent the inner sides of the upper and lower teeth, the closed end being adjacent the front teeth and being separated at the approximate midpoint to divide the plastic body into slightly spaced apart matching halves;

  • (b) means disposed across the separation of the closed end of the plastic body for connecting the two halves and allowing each half to be moved apart laterally;

    (c) a palatal wire connected across the sides of the plastic body and adapted to extend into the palatal area and towards the rear of the mouth, the wire being separated at its approximate midpoint;

    (d) means for slideably connecting the free ends of the palatal wire for allowing lateral movement thereof; and

    (e) a pair of buccal wires, each attached to an outer side of the plastic body, the wires adapted to abut the teeth on the outer sides thereof.
